State legislations manage the level of darkness allowed for automobile glass tinting. Window tint legislations are produced as a safety problem for chauffeurs to see other cars better when driving, and for regulation enforcement policemans as they come close to a cars and truck. When establishing just how much to tint windows, you should inspect your state's Division of Motor Vehicles to find out about the guidelines, including the legal visible light transmission (VLT) levels.


State regulations define the level of color enabled each window of passenger cars - Ceramic Pro. All states have restrictions on tinting related to front windscreens. The majority of states limit the quantity of color on a cars and truck's windshield or front side home windows. Seven states (Alaska, California, Delaware, Iowa, New York City, Pennsylvania, Rhode Island) and the Area of Columbia require 70% light transmission on colored home windows.

Trustworthy window tinting firms worked with to mount aftermarket color movie will be familiar with the laws in your area. Your conformity with the regulation for automobile window tinting can change if you relocate to one more state.


Window Tinting


Generally, vehicle drivers with sunlight sensitivity might make an application for an authorization, waiver, or exemption from the state's tinting legislation via the Department of Electric Motor Cars. The vehicle driver should send the application with documentation sustaining the clinical need for tinted home windows. Charges vary for violating a state's laws on tinted vehicle home windows.

There isn't an easy solution since numerous factors will influence vehicle window tinting rates. The high quality and type of color you want to mount. In really basic terms, and depending on the top quality and functions of the product utilized, car home window tinting costs for a sedan can be $250 to $500.


Do not presume that a greater cost indicates far better quality. Browse through stores face to face to get quotes. Take a look at the sanitation of the work location, have a look at the work they're servicing, and ask for referrals. A reputable tint shop will happily reveal you its job and have previous customers share their experiences.





You can acquire auto window color movie by the roll. Some suppliers provide do it yourself home window color kits that come pre-cut for details vehicle versions. The installation method is easy, yet the work calls for a substantial quantity of persistence, mindful interest to detail, and a degree of ability that follows a lot of method.


Any item assurances may need installation by shops or service technicians accredited by the color maker. Be sure to finish the tint service warranty documentation after setup and keep all receipts and details from the shop.
